About Montrose
Montrose is an unisex name with English origins. It gained popularity in the 18th century as a surname, but later took on a personal name role. The Scottish peerage title of Duke of Montrose has strong ties to this name's history and evolution. One notable bearer of Montrose was Condé Montrose Nast (1873-1942), an American business magnate with a lasting impact on the world of publishing. The other notable name, Montrose Hagins (1917-2012) brought further fame to this name through her work in acting. Its meaning is unclear but was first used by the Graham clan who held the title of Duke of Montrose.
